Reactive oxygen species activate differentiation gene transcription of acute myeloid leukemia cells via the JNK/c-JUN signaling pathway
Acute myeloid leukemia (AML) is a hematological malignancy that mainly originates from the bone marrow, with affected cells displaying myeloid characteristics. AML cells fail to undergo terminal differentiation and remain immature and proliferative. Process of terminal differentiation could be blocked by deregulation of transcription factors, such as RUNX1 and PU.1 (encoded by SPI-1 gene), that control myeloid differentiation. Mutations or reduced expression of these transcription factors were able to potentiate the development of AML [1,2].
